Def Jam Vendetta II challenges players to step into the shoes of a ruthless NYC street fighter battling for control of the hip-hop underground. Def Jam: Fight for NY was developed by EA Canada and AKI Corporation and launched for the GameCube, PS2 and Xbox in 2004. Initially there is a story that you must play through, where you make your own character and you fight your way up the ranks of the underground street fighting ring in New York. This is a collection of fighters from Def Jam Fight for NY, both the real rappers and game-created characters. Essentially it’s a fighting game, where you can unlock rappers including the ones stated above, and various celebrities like Carmen Electra and Danny Trejo, and pit them against each other. The game featured some of the biggest names in Hip Hop at the time of its release in 2004, including Snoop Dogg, Ludacris, Busta Rhymes, Method Man, Fat Joe, and Xzibit.
